Anneliese

A classic Germanic and Scandinavian compound of Anne and Liese (a form of Elisabeth), this name blends 'grace' with 'devoted to God' in a melodious, sophisticated package. Anneliese gained international recognition through popular culture and has maintained steady appeal across German-speaking and Northern European regions. It feels both formal and warm.

Established and traditional in German, Austrian, and Scandinavian naming; internationally recognized but most common in German-speaking regions.
